Championship weekend will be at UConn in Hartford in 2021 and 2022.

2021 QF sites are Hofstra and Notre Dame. 2022 are Hofstra and Ohio State.

Some head-scratching choices if you ask me. Don't think 2023+ have been announced yet.

Would love to see Homewood hosting some quarterfinals in the near future. Looked like they did a really good job with the women's Final Four last year. Place was packed.

Hofstra getting the QF’s in perpetuity seemingly was a weird choice. I know they’ve had some huge crowds in the past, the 2014 QF especially, but putting in one place for 6 straight years is a surefire way to lower the demand and interest and last year was one of their lower attendance #’s ever at Hofstra I believe

Ohio State had the 2nd worst attendance # in the last 15 years when they held it back in 2016. Definitely a strange choice to go back.

Hofstra having a monopoly on the QF makes no sense to me. They'll draw good crowds, but its already a traditional lacrosse hotbed so it does nothing really to expand and showcase the game. It's also an aggrevation to get there unless you're local. The game is big enough now to spread it to other metropolitan areas where things are really taking off (Atlanta, Denver, Bay Area, Dallas, etc). The attendance draw would be fairly easy and the places would be alot easier to get to for out-of-towners. Only issue is $ for team travel.

One of Cuse's starting LSMs, Jared Fernandez, is transferring to Hop. Has 50 GBs in his last 18 games as a menace on the wings and in the middle of the field. Still have two years of eligibility left.

You simply love to see it.

I wonder if this allows PM to bump Reinson down low where I always felt he'd be better, and use Fernandez and Jaronski at LSM.
